🧾 Earnings Recap – Q1 2026

Shares declined modestly by 1.0% following the quarter, reflecting investor caution despite continued operational progress; the cautious outlook and lack of near-term catalysts tempered enthusiasm.

  • Demonstration plant achieved significant operational milestones, processing over 1 million barrels of brine with 95%+ lithium recovery and 99%+ contaminant rejection.
  • Secured first binding offtake agreement with Trafigura for 8,000 metric tons per year over 10 years, covering 40% of targeted contracted capacity.
  • Progress underway on critical vendor contracts and NEPA regulatory approval, both expected to conclude in Q2 2026.
  • Project financing and remaining customer offtake agreements are ongoing, with FID targeted in 2026 to commence construction.
  • Net loss increased to $2.7 million for Q1 2026 versus $1.6 million in Q1 2025; cost control efforts delivered only marginal reductions in G&A.

Company Profile

Standard Lithium Ltd. explores for and develops lithium brine properties in the United States. Its flagship projects comprise the South West Arkansas Project, which covers an area of approximately 30,000 net mineral acres of brine leases located on the Smackover Formation in Arkansas; and the East Texas Properties, which includes the Franklin project located in the East Texas region of the Smackover. The company was formerly known as Patriot Petroleum Corp. and changed its name to Standard Lithium Ltd. in December 2016. Standard Lithium Ltd. was incorporated in 1998 and is headquartered in Vancouver, Canada.
